Breaker Panel Repair in Prescott Valley, AZ
Breaker panel repair services involve inspecting, diagnosing, and fixing issues with the main electrical distribution point in a home. This service is essential for ensuring that electrical circuits are functioning properly, safely, and efficiently. Projects may include replacing a faulty breaker, upgrading an aging panel to handle increased electrical loads, or addressing signs of electrical problems such as frequent breaker trips, burning smells, or flickering lights. Homeowners typically seek breaker panel repairs to improve safety, prevent electrical failures, and ensure their property meets current electrical standards.
Before requesting breaker panel repair, property owners often want to understand the scope of work involved, the signs that indicate a panel may need attention, and the potential benefits of upgrading or repairing their existing system. It’s useful to know whether the panel is outdated, if there are any visible signs of damage, or if recent electrical issues have occurred. Clarifying these points can help homeowners make informed decisions about maintaining or improving their electrical infrastructure for safety and reliability.

Breaker Panel Repair Questions
What are common signs of breaker panel issues? Signs include frequent tripping, burning smells, or flickering lights in your home.
Why is breaker panel repair important? Proper repair ensures electrical safety and prevents potential fire hazards.
Can a breaker panel be upgraded instead of repaired? Upgrading may be recommended if the panel is outdated or cannot handle current electrical demands.
What should property owners consider before scheduling repair? It's important to assess the age, condition, and capacity needs of the existing breaker panel.
